Output 8594cba93aba19cdc3355f0e440ba8ca85e39a1df9ad71c8c216b34ec0d8692a:41

value
26000
script pubkey
OP_0 OP_PUSHBYTES_20 ea04fc2203b92731e2458bfb1c060849f4166f11
address
bc1qagz0cgsrhynnrcj930a3cpsgf86pvmc3e8nnhc
transaction
8594cba93aba19cdc3355f0e440ba8ca85e39a1df9ad71c8c216b34ec0d8692a
spent
true